Ramadan: Rs.10k fine imposed on erring traders during Market Inspection Drive at Anantnag
Share on FacebookShare on TwitterWhatsappTelegram

ANANTNAG, MARCH 04: In view of the holy month of Ramadan, an extensive market inspection was carried out today across KP Road, Khannabal and other key market places in Anantnag town.

The inspection drive was conducted with active participation from officials of the Food Safety Department, Department of Food, Civil Supplies & Consumer Affairs (FCS&CA), and the Municipal Council Anantnag.

During the inspection, the enforcement squad identified several violations, including the sale of expired food items. The violators were penalized on the spot, and the expired goods were immediately destroyed to prevent their sale. A total fine of ₹10,000 was imposed on offenders as per the relevant regulations.

Authorities have urged traders and shopkeepers to strictly adhere to food safety norms and maintain hygiene standards, ensuring the availability of safe and quality products for consumers, particularly during Ramadan.

The administration has also assured that such market inspections will continue to safeguard public health and uphold consumer rights.
